Adventures in celebrity journalism; or, if no one ever returns your calls does it count as journalism?
Witness this exchange with the helpful sweetie in the office of Geyer Kosinski, manager to the lovely and adoptalicious Angelina Jolie. We had a question for him about his Oscar-winning client, of whom we aren't jealous at all, why would you say that? We sent a polite email detailing our questions, outlining the nascent item politely and following up with a phone call. The person on the other end told us that our email had been received and that we would be "looked after." Which, you know, sounded pretty good. But 24 hours later, and no call. So, confident in the fact that everyone in Hollywood must read Fishbowl religiously, we called back, and spoke with someone who was presumably an assistant, whom we shall call "Snip" for no real reason. Here is the transcript, accurate insofar as our Diet Coke-addled memory permits: SNIP: Geyer Kosinski's office.So, we did what we had to do, which was nickname him "Snip" in a public forum and ruin our chances of ever eating lunch in that town again. Which is fine, because we rather prefer eating lunch in this town. Update: They didn't call Lowdown back, either. We don't feel so bad. We can have lunch with them. Lloyd, you're buying.
